Vendor Qualification and Management
Pharmaceutical companies often rely on various external vendors to support activities such as adverse event reporting, safety data processing, and regulatory intelligence. This responsibility extends beyond traditional vendors to include entities such as social media influencers and market research organisations (MROs) that may receive and process safety information. Ensuring that these vendors meet rigorous standards for quality, compliance, and data integrity is essential for maintaining the safety and efficacy of medicinal products.

Quality Assurance Department in Pharmacovigilance
In the pharmaceutical industry, ensuring the safety and efficacy of drugs is paramount. This responsibility is shared between various departments, with Quality Assurance (QA) and Pharmacovigilance (PV) playing crucial roles. While Pharmacovigilance focuses on monitoring and assessing adverse drug reactions, the QA department ensures that the processes involved in drug production and monitoring meet stringent quality standards. The intersection of these two functions is critical for maintaining drug safety and regulatory compliance.
